Urban Decay Feminine, Dangerous, Fun Eyeshadow Palettes Available Now

By Isabella Muse on February 8, 2011 28 Comments

in Spring Collections 2011, Urban Decay

The new Urban Decay Feminine, Dangerous, Fun Eyeshadow Palettes are available now at www.urbandecay.com

Here’s a break down of what’s in ’em (see my original post for a few photos):

Urban Decay Dangerous Palette
Includes Eyeshadows in:

  • Haight
  • Virgin
  • Mildew
  • Oil Slick
  • Rockstar
  • Gunmetal

Plus Travel-Sizes of 24/7 Glide-On Eye Pencil in Rockstar and Greed Eyeshadow Primer Potion.

Urban Decay Feminine Palette
Includes Eyeshadows in:

  • Stray Dog
  • Ecstasy
  • SWF
  • Darkhorse
  • Aquarius

Plus Travel-Sizes of 24/7 Glide-On Eye Pencil in Zero and Eden Eyeshadow Primer Potion.

Urban Decay Fun Palette
Includes Eyeshadows in:

  • Woodstock
  • Psychedelic Sister
  • Baked
  • Sin
  • Flipside
  • Uzi

Plus Travel Sizes of 24/7 Glide-On Eye Pencil in Oil Slick and Original Eyeshadow Primer Potion.

Each palette is $34.
